2. Working at Heights Certification
Falls
remain one of the leading causes of serious injuries and fatalities in the
Australian construction sector. As a result, working at heights training is one
of the most sought-after safety qualifications in the industry.
This
course provides practical instruction in harness systems, anchor points, fall
arrest equipment, ladder safety and rescue procedures. Employers are
increasingly scrutinised by regulators, making documented competency essential.

3. Confined Space Training
Construction
projects frequently involve work in trenches, pits, tanks and other restricted
environments. Confined spaces present unique hazards including limited oxygen,
hazardous gases and restricted entry or exit points.
Confined
space training focuses on hazard identification, atmospheric testing, emergency
rescue planning and compliance with WHS legislation. It is particularly
valuable for those involved in civil construction, utilities or industrial
maintenance.
